Core Viewpoint - Xiaopeng Motors is restarting its Robotaxi project with a focus on L4-level autonomous driving, emphasizing a lightweight operational approach and resource efficiency [1][2][5] Group 1: Project Details - The company has officially restarted the Robotaxi project internally and is prioritizing the recruitment of talent in software algorithms rather than hardware development [1][2] - The project will utilize two different SUV models for trial operations and commercial deployment, with high-end models being used in the initial testing phase [1] - Xiaopeng's previous approach involved using the G9 model for Robotaxi without hardware modifications, relying solely on software upgrades to achieve L4 capabilities [2] Group 2: Market Position and Strategy - Xiaopeng is the only domestic automaker actively pursuing in-house development of Robotaxi, while competitors like NIO and Li Auto have publicly stated they do not plan to enter this market [3] - The company aims to create a comprehensive AI ecosystem, with significant investments in AI research and development, targeting over 10 billion yuan in annual R&D spending, 40% of which is allocated to AI [4][5] Group 3: Industry Context - The Robotaxi industry is experiencing accelerated commercialization, with companies like "萝卜快跑" achieving significant milestones in autonomous driving services [5][6] - Recent regulatory changes are facilitating the deployment of L3-level vehicles, with cities like Beijing and Wuhan implementing supportive policies for autonomous vehicle operations [5][6]
